Effect of a Natural Health Product on Urinary Estrogen Metabolites

NCT01089049 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E1/P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 98

Last updated 2012-03-26

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ine if a supplemental formula can beneficially alter the ratio of urinary estrogen metabolites.

Conditions

Interventions

DIETARY_SUPPLEMENT

FemMED Breast Health Formula

Two capsules daily, with meals. FemMED Breast Health Formula containing lignans.
